Box Score SCORE: Wheaton 81 - Mount Holyoke 48
RECORDS: Wheaton (7-9, 2-5 NEWMAC) - Mount Holyoke (0-14, 0-8 NEWMAC)
LOCATION: Norton, Mass. (Emerson Gymnasium)
THE RUNDOWN:
- Wheaton ended the opening half with a 52-45 advantage over the Mount Holyoke College Lyons, thanks to 14 points and 5 rebounds from Sara McLeman, and 9 points apiece from Ruthie Zientek and Mikayla Pucci.
- The second half was more of an even match, as Wheaton only outscored Mount Holyoke, 29-24 over the final 20 minutes. The hosts would reach their largest lead of the day, however, after Natalie Wind hit a three with 4:29 to go in the third to lift the Lyon advantage to 39.
- McLeman and Pucci went on to lead the Lyons overall, as Pucci scored 14 and McLeman notched a 14-point, 10 rebound double-double. Emily Cuthbertson was productive as well, recording 11 points, 5 assists and 5 boards.
- The visiting Lyons were led by a 20-point performance by Raquel Fitzpatrick. Leah Hodges and GraceAnne Woods totaled 12 and 10 points, respectively, to go along with a combined 6 rebounds in the loss.
- Wheaton's bench produced 32 of the team's 81 points in the win.
